If someone shared a streaming video with you on Facebook Messenger, you can tap it to play it in the conversation. But what if you want to watch the video offline? If it's a video shared from Facebook , YouTube, or another streaming site, you may be able to download it—but be careful—downloading streaming videos may violate your region's copyright laws, as well as the site's terms of service. If the video was sent as a file from the sender's computer, phone, or tablet, it'll be easier to download. This wikiHow teaches you how to download a video from Facebook Messenger onto your iPhone, iPad, or Android.

      • Saved videos from Messenger tend to have lower quality than when they were first uploaded.
      • Only download Facebook and YouTube videos for personal use, and make sure you understand any legal risks in your area before doing so.
